In the midst of it was a charming story he told, that goes like this. "Alvin (Lee) and I were working on this record, 'On the Road to Freedom', and took a break, and made our way to pub nearby. We weren't there long, when, of all things, in walks George Harrison. I told Alvin to introduce me, and he says, 'No - he's me neighbor and all, and I'll meet him someday, but..' 'Course, you know how the English are, all formal and all-that, so I just hopped up off my barstool, leaving Alvin behind, walked over, stuck out my hand, and said to George, 'Hi, I'm Mylon LeFevre, and I'm here with Alvin Lee, and we're makin' a smokin' album up the road; you wanna come by, hang out, play some, and do some blow...?' George grinned at me and said, 'Yeah, sure; great, man! No one ever asks me to play, 'cause of the Beatle thing..' So, he came over, and it was around the time he was writing stuff for Dark Horse, and I just loved his song 'So Sad', so we recorded it on '...Freedom'."
